State Causes

The (Causes or State Causes) state cause is not at all a fault. It is simply a
state marker. The following values are defined:

Cause

Significance

data base doesn't match
hardware

Configuration of switch/server does not match
with database.

not supported

Switch/server model is not supported.

model does not match
slot configuration

The model is supported, but some other require-
ments are not met.

slot is empty

No hardware plugged, although a configuration
exists.

profile assigned

Switch/server is used by an assigned server pro-
file.

no configuration

No configuration of switch/server is stored
inside the database.

no ServerView entry

No entry of blade server inside of ServerView
Operations Manager.

different switches in fab-
ric

The switch is incompatible with another switch
in the same fabric.

inapplicable profile
assigned

The assigned server profile is incompatible with
the plugged blade server.

stacking error

The switch configuration is not compatible with
the stacking groups.
